Texas just brought in MJ Morris, a former four-star recruit with stints at NC State, Maryland, and Coastal Carolina, to compete for the backup quarterback spot. Morris has shown flashes of real talent—like his three-touchdown debut as a freshman—but has also struggled with turnovers. With two young, untested QBs behind the starter, Morris adds a much-needed safety net and experience to the roster. This move could be a game-changer for the Longhorns’ depth chart.
